Oblivion multiplayer mod

Deathmatch and CTF planned.

Some enterprising soul studying computer science has put together a modification that allows two people to run around The Elder Scrolls: Oblivion together.

Called MultiTES4, the mod puts two players in the same world, where they appear as NPCs to one another. Future versions aim to include support for eight players, and even competitive game modes like deathmatch and capture-the-flag.

It's still in alpha though, so there's a bit of a way to go. At the moment, time synchronisation, quest sharing and "pretty much everything else you can think of" hasn't been implemented - and you can't share inventories or attributes.

But, providing the mod's author keeps going with it, it's entirely possible we'll see it. And, he says, "If things at uni become to busy, or I generally lose interest in the mod, I'll probably release my source code (once I get around to commenting it all) and let the Oblivion community mod it as they please," so there's hope whatever happens.
